Transaction 1266ac59033f06768b45eb9c1bb8c9c666ae6e908b43b894c745fb62901a31ae

1 Input
2 Outputs
  • 1266ac59033f06768b45eb9c1bb8c9c666ae6e908b43b894c745fb62901a31ae:0
  • value  18262800
    address  3Q2yrc8EVQdbpVi2r6tTHrmgLxz9dtwHBJ
  • 1266ac59033f06768b45eb9c1bb8c9c666ae6e908b43b894c745fb62901a31ae:1
  • value  32200
    address  33xDpANzAs4smPihKJiH1WJat8nxikPhtg